Abstract
STUDY DESIGN: A prospective observational study.OBJECTIVE:To determine RNFL thickness as reliable cut-off value to predict postop visual improvement in patients of pituitary macroadenoma.METHODOLOGY:Preop OCT RNFL was done.Postop changes in VA,visual fields noted.Receiver operating characteristic curves made to define ideal RNFL cut off.RESULT:29cases(58eyes) were studied.Mean age was 43.9 (±12.85) years and 65.5% were male,mean follow-up for10months. RNFL was thinner in visual dysfunction,optic disc pallor.Better preop VA,higher RNFL thickness,smaller tumor volume were associated with improvement on univariate analysis,Only mean RNFL thickness had significant association on multivariate analysis.Best cut-off mean RNFL thickness for visual field improvement estimated 81μm of 73.1% sensitivity,62.5% specificity.CONCLUSION:Preop RNFL thickness can be objective predictor of visual field outcomes after surgery for pituitary macroadenomas,with moderate sensitivity and specificity.
